About Nuance Dental Specialists

Prosthodontics bridges the gap between dental function and aesthetics, addressing complex cases like missing teeth, jaw alignment, or extensive restorations. In Yarmouth’s compact downtown, Nuance Dental Specialists offers this focused care along Main Street, where general dentistry often refers patients needing advanced prosthetic work. The practice sits at 50 Main St, a short walk from the library and just off the highway for those coming from Portland or Freeport. While many dental offices handle routine cleanings and fillings, prosthodontists specialize in reconstructive treatments—think crowns, bridges, dentures, or implants—when standard solutions aren’t enough.

Finding a specialist for oral rehabilitation can feel overwhelming, particularly when searching beyond major cities. Yarmouth’s central location makes this office accessible without the congestion of larger urban practices. Whether the need stems from trauma, decay, or congenital conditions, the scope here extends to full-mouth reconstructions and temporomandibular joint (TMJ) therapies.
